School facilities

  • Industry standard performing arts theatre and auditorium for elite performances and sound and lighting training
  • World-class indoor sports centre for basketball, football and volleyball
  • Specialist dance, music, film and new media studios
  • International student support office, a dedicated international study hub with microwave and fridge facilities
  • Modern library and IT centre
  • Indigenous yarning circle and native edible garden

Tertiary pathways

  • Early offer of tertiary programs
  • VET and TAFE programs
  • Priority links to university through Diplomas

Languages

  • Chinese (Mandarin) Year 7–12
  • German (junior school)
  • Spanish (junior school)

Homestay and accommodation

By living with an Australian host family international students become part of the local community and have a fantastic opportunity to practise their English in a safe and caring home environment.

Students have their own bedroom with study facilities, three meals a day, and access to transport to and from school, and to school activities.
